C71500 70/30 Copper Nickel

Strength and Performance in Extreme Environments

70/30 Cupro-Nickel (C71500 CuNi) is a high-strength copper nickel alloy recognized for its superior resistance to corrosion, erosion, and stress cracking in seawater and marine environments. With higher nickel content than 90/10, it offers enhanced mechanical strength and exceptional stability in turbulent or high-velocity seawater. The addition of iron and manganese improves overall performance and durability. C71500 is easily fabricated, welded, and formed, making it ideal for tubing, condensers, heat exchangers, and desalination systems. Combining strength, corrosion resistance, and reliability, 70/30 Copper Nickel is the trusted choice for demanding marine, offshore, and industrial applications requiring long-term performance.

ASTM ASME Military
Bar ASTM B151 ASME SB-151 MIL-C-15726
Forging MIL-C-24679
Sheet ASTM B171 ASME SB-171 MIL-C-15726
Plate ASTM B171 ASME SB-171 MIL-C-15726
Pipe ASTM B466 ASME SB-466 MIL-T-16420
Tube ASTM B111 ASME SB-111 MIL-T-15005

Density @ 68o F 0.323 lb/in3
Melting Range 2140-2265o F
Hot Formability Good
Cold Formability Good
Machinability rating (C360 = 100) 20
Brazing Excellent
Soldering Excellent
Gas-shielded arc welding Excellent
Oxy-acetylene welding Good
Carbon-arc welding Not recommended
Coated metal-arc welding Good
Resistant welding: spot and seam Good
Resistance Welding: butt Good
